Ingredients: Gin, Accompani Crimson Snap Amaro, Accompani Sweet Vermouth.
Description: The Negroni was invented by Camillo Negroni, an Italian dignitary disguised as an American cowboy. Legend has it that the "cowboy" needed a stiffer drink than Italy's beloved apertif, and with a splash of gin the Negroni was conceived. A classic Negroni with a twist. Ready to be taken on the go or stirred over ice into a glass, the Straightaway Negroni is entirely made of ingredients sourced in the Pacific Northwest. It is herbacious, bitter, and balanced.
